DIRECTV Opens National Operations Hub in Denver


Expansion Creates up to 1,000 New Jobs, Includes Technical Call
Center Operations, Field Services, Supply Chain Management,
Independent Retailer Support
DENVER--(BUSINESS WIRE)--June 7, 2007--Underscoring its commitment to be the industry's "gold standard" in customer service and sales support, DIRECTV, Inc., the nation's leading satellite television service provider, opened the doors today to its new Denver Operations hub.
